Before you even think about picking up a pair of tweezers, it's crucial to understand your brow shape and what you want to achieve. Take a moment to examine your natural brow shape. Are they naturally arched, straight, or somewhere in between? Identifying your natural shape will guide you in making subtle enhancements rather than drastic changes. Consider your face shape too. Certain brow shapes complement different face structures better. For instance, a soft arch often suits round faces, while a more defined arch can work wonders for square faces. Looking at tutorials and images online, paying attention to brow shapes that complement similar face shapes to yours, can be incredibly helpful in this stage. Researching how to trim brow for your specific face shape can make a significant difference in the final outcome.

Once you have a clear understanding of your desired brow shape, it's time to gather your tools. You'll need a few essential items: a brow brush (a spoolie brush works perfectly), a pair of sharp, pointed tweezers, small brow scissors, and potentially a brow razor (optional). A well-lit mirror is also essential for precise trimming. Avoid using dull tools, as these can tug and pull at the hairs, potentially causing irritation and ingrown hairs. Sharp tools make the entire process of how to trim brow much easier and less painful. Investing in high-quality tools is a worthwhile investment in your beauty routine.

Now, let's move onto the actual trimming process. Start by brushing your eyebrows upwards using the spoolie brush. This will help you identify any hairs that are significantly longer than the rest and need to be trimmed. Using small, sharp scissors, carefully trim only the very tips of these longer hairs. Avoid cutting too much at once, as this can easily lead to over-trimming and an uneven shape. Remember, it's always better to trim less and reassess than to cut too much and have to wait for the hairs to grow back. This careful approach is key to mastering how to trim brow effectively.

After trimming, it's time to tackle any stray hairs that fall outside your desired brow shape. Using your tweezers, carefully pluck these stray hairs. Work slowly and methodically, ensuring that you only remove hairs that are clearly outside the desired shape. Pulling hairs from the root is generally recommended to prevent regrowth, but ensure you do this gently to minimize discomfort. If you are unsure about a particular hair, it's always best to err on the side of caution and leave it. Remember that patience is key when learning how to trim brow; rushing the process can lead to mistakes.

Finally, once you've finished trimming and tweezing, use your spoolie brush again to comb your brows into place and admire your handiwork! You might find it helpful to use a brow gel to keep your brows in place throughout the day. Regular maintenance is crucial to keep your brows looking neat and tidy. Aim to trim and tweeze your brows every few weeks, or as needed, to maintain your desired shape.
